After approximately 55 days in 30 degree or thereabout water a fair amount of decomposing of the body would have taken place. One of those things is after just a couple of weeks in the water at cool temperatures the fatty tissues of the body start coming out of the body in a waxy type way of appearance that is also known as grave wax. The skin of the body would have also started breaking away from the tissue under the skin due to the long-term exposure of the water. The only reason the body was in the shape it was in was due to the cool temperature of the water. Any underwater animal life would have been minimal compared to if it had been say July. Turtles, catfish, carp and gar were all in semi winter hibernation due to water temperatures so their activity was very minimal. Everybody’s body contains bacteria that upon death starts eating the body from within but exposed to cool temperatures this process is greatly inhibited requiring months to take place over what might happen in three weeks in warm temperatures.
